Output c76af7a3609df867bbcb02e65959bf8eb98c16c77b94a2d707267d84d305db2a:19

value
367321
script pubkey
OP_0 OP_PUSHBYTES_20 ccd0fad443bcb1c8edee4e2404977b029fdd52d0
address
bc1qeng044zrhjcu3m0wfcjqf9mmq20a65kshq5qqj
transaction
c76af7a3609df867bbcb02e65959bf8eb98c16c77b94a2d707267d84d305db2a
spent
true